Get to Know Your Eye Care Team

Eye doctors have various specialties and expertise. Knowing which type of eye doctor to visit will save you time, effort, and financial resources. Below are the most common types of eye doctors that you will most likely visit in the course of your lifetime.

The Ophthalmologist

Ophthalmologists, by and large, has finished medicine in college and has undergone at least 8 additional years in college. An ophthalmologist can diagnose and treat eye diseases as well as perform eye surgeries. Furthermore, they can also prescribe and fit eyeglasses and lenses for various vision problems.

The Optometrist

Optometry involves eye exams, performing vision tests, prescribing corrective lenses, and detecting certain eye diseases. However, keep in mind that optometrists are not medical doctors per se but they are actually licensed to perform the aforementioned responsibilities after completing 4 years of optometry.

The Optician

After seeing an ophthalmologist or optometrist, you may be referred to an optician. This member of the eye care team is responsible in designing, correcting, and fitting lenses, frames, and contact lenses. Opticians, however, are not allowed to diagnose or treat eye conditions.
